| I agree and think the batteries should all be brought up to full charge, then all unhooked and given a proper load test, using the simple load tester many have used.
This may be a bad new battery, but probably not. The old batteries, may have reached their limit, and needed to be changed, or there is a drain.
Menno, were they the original batteries? And how old. I have seen the original JD batteries go 10 years.
Another thing to check, is any main ground(s). A bad ground can give you fits, and is often a source of trouble. | |
